2022-008 FEDERAL COMPLIANCE ? RENT INCREASE NOTICE Federal Program Name: Housing Choice Voucher Program Catalog of Federal Domestic Assistance Number: 14.871 Federal Agency: U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development Compliance Requirement: Special Tests and Provisions Criteria: The City?s Administrative Plan requires that tenants be given a 30-day notice before the effective date of a rent increase that is based on the results of an annual recertification. Condition: We noted one instance after year-end in which a tenant was only given a 4-day notice before the effective date of a rent increase. Effect and Questioned Costs: Noncompliance with the Administrative Plan for the program. Repeat Finding: No Recommendation: We recommend that procedures be implemented to ensure tenants are given a 30-day notice prior to any rent increases that are result from an annual recertification. Management?s Response: Each caseworker has been issued an admin plan and refer to it often Staff has been made aware of increase in rent must be issued a 30 day notice If the tenant rent decreases, rent is to take effect immediately. Administrator is also auditing files to help alleviate any errors.
